Duterte Arrives in The Hague to Face ICC Charges Amid Political Fallout

Former Philippines President Rodrigo Duterte is in The Hague to face charges of crimes against humanity due to his controversial drug war, marking a significant chapter in Philippine politics.


The arrival of Rodrigo Duterte at the International Criminal Court (ICC) in The Hague has sparked discussions on accountability and political divisions in the Philippines. After his arrest in Manila over charges stemming from his drug war policies, major figures in Philippine politics, including current President Ferdinand Marcos Jr., are navigating the implications of Duterte's legal battle while trying to balance public sentiment.


Former Philippines President Rodrigo Duterte has landed in The Hague following an arrest at Manila airport, where he faces charges of crimes against humanity linked to his notorious "war on drugs." The 79-year-old's unexpected detention marks a historic moment as he could become the first former Asian head of state to stand trial at the International Criminal Court (ICC). His flight, which included a stop in Dubai for medical evaluations, was chartered directly to the ICC’s headquarters after his arrest on Tuesday.

Duterte, who governed the Philippines from 2016 until 2022, is widely criticized for a campaign that resulted in thousands of extrajudicial killings of suspected drug offenders. Initially contesting his extradition, Duterte's legal challenges arose after he withdrew the Philippines from the ICC in 2019 while under investigation for the high death toll associated with his policies. The ICC retains jurisdiction for alleged crimes committed before withdrawal, potentially complicating Duterte's defense.

The arrest and subsequent extradition have starkly divided the nation’s political factions. Current President Ferdinand Marcos Jr., who once allied with Duterte during their families' political resurgence, publicly announced the government's commitment to fulfilling legal obligations to the ICC shortly after Duterte's departure. The relationship between the two has soured in recent months as their political agendas diverged, reflecting a deep-seated rivalry among Filipino political dynasties.

Vice-President Sara Duterte, Rodrigo's daughter, condemned the arrest as "kidnapping," asserting that it undermines Philippine sovereignty. Reports indicate she traveled to the Netherlands immediately following her father's departure, further revealing internal political dynamics.

In the international arena, human rights organizations have welcomed Duterte's arrest as a significant advancement in seeking justice for victims of his drug war. The ICC investigation focuses on accusations of creating death squads targeting alleged drug criminals in Davao City, which expanded nationwide after his ascension to the presidency.

As the story unfolds, public reaction remains polarized. Supporters of Duterte have mobilized on social media, invoking threats of protests and attempts to contest the ICC's legal action. While some call for accountability, others nostalgically defend Duterte's legacy, citing national safety and infrastructural progress achieved during his administration.

The narrative shaping Duterte's legal proceedings serves not only as a critical moment for justice in the Philippines but also as a revealing lens on the evolving nature of its political landscape.
